Handbrake “on”
warning light and brake circuit inci
dent warning light
This comes on when the ignition is
switched on and goes out when park-
ing brake is dis-engaged. If it comes
on during braking and is accompanied
by a beep, it indicates that fluid level in
circuit is low. It may be dangerous to
continue driving. Contact approved
dealer.

Anti-lock braking warning
light
This lights up when the ignition is
switched on and goes out after a few
seconds.
If it does not goes out after the ignition
is switched on, or lights up when dri-
ving, there is a fault with the ABS.
Braking will then be as normal, without
the ABS system.
Contact an approved Dealer as soon
as possible.

Air bag warning light
This comes on when the ignition is
switched on and goes out after a few
seconds.
If it does not goes out when the igni-
tion is switched on, or comes on when
the engine is running, there is a fault in
the system.
Contact your approved Dealer as soon
as possible.
